Engineering the Backbone of Agricultural Retrieval Systems

In the specialized domain of agricultural reclamation, particularly for Retrieval Gearboxes used in plastic mulch lifters, drip tape retrievers, and silage facers, standard power transmission solutions often fail. The operating environment involves instantaneous shock loads caused by buried debris and the immense tensile resistance of wet, soil-laden plastics.

At EVER-POWER, we have re-engineered the retrieval gearbox from the ground up. Unlike general-purpose rotary tiller boxes, our units are designed with an Adaptive Torque Damping System. This is crucial for the South Korean market, where heavy clay soils (found in regions like Jeollabuk-do) create adhesion forces that can snap standard output shafts. Our gearboxes serve as the kinetic heart of the machine, converting high-speed PTO input into the massive low-speed torque required to pull embedded materials from the earth without stalling the tractor.

Operational Anatomy: The Heart of the Retrieval Unit

In a typical Plastic Mulch Retriever (PMR) or a Tape Retrieval Implement, the gearbox is mounted centrally on the main chassis. It receives rotational energy from the tractor’s PTO shaft via a cardan shaft. The gearbox’s primary function is twofold: Directional Transformation (90-degree redirection) and Torque Multiplication.

The output shaft typically connects to a belt pulley or a chain sprocket system. As the tractor moves forward, the gearbox drives the lifting mechanism—often a series of oscillating bars or rotating drums—that physically pulls the plastic or drip tape out of the soil. The critical engineering challenge here is “breakout force.” When plastic is buried under 6 months of compacted soil (common in Korea’s garlic farming), the initial pull requires a torque spike that can be 300% of the nominal load. Our gearbox utilizes Oversized Tapered Roller Bearings to absorb this axial thrust, preventing gear misalignment.

Scenario-Adaptive Performance

  • Scenario A: Post-Harvest Garlic Fields (South Korea)
    Condition: Soil is often wet clay/loam, and plastic mulch is heavily weighted with dirt.
    Requirement: High Low-End Torque. The gearbox must maintain steady rotation at low speeds (crawler gear) to prevent plastic tearing.
    Our Solution: 1:3.0 reduction ratio option provides maximum torque density at crawling speeds of 0.5-1.0 km/h.
  • Scenario B: Winter Silage Retrieval (Gangwon-do Province)
    Condition: Frozen feed blocks and sub-zero temperatures.
    Requirement: Cold Start Capability. Lubricants thicken, causing immense drag on startup.
    Our Solution: We utilize low-pour-point synthetic lubricants and wider internal clearances to prevent “cold seizure” of bearings during -15°C mornings.

South Korea Market: Regional Adaptation & Compliance

[South Korea] Extreme Operating Conditions Field Study

South Korea’s topography is 70% mountainous, but its intensive agriculture is concentrated in river basins like the Geum River area. The wide use of polyethylene mulch for crops like peppers (Gochu) and onions necessitates robust retrieval systems.

  • Regulatory Landscape: All agricultural machinery components imported into Korea must align with the Agricultural Mechanization Promotion Act. Our gearboxes are tested to meet KS B ISO 4254-1 standards for safety, particularly regarding PTO guarding and thermal safety.
  • Crop-Specific Seasons:
    • Late Autumn (Nov): Rice straw collection for silage (needs high-speed baler/retriever boxes).
    • Early Spring (Feb-Mar): Removal of winter mulch in Garlic/Onion fields in Jeonnam Province. Soil is often frozen or sticky mud.
  • Interface Standards: Korean tractors (LS Mtron, TYM, Daedong/Kioti) predominantly use the standard 1-3/8″ 6-Spline (Type 1) PTO output. Our gearboxes are plug-and-play compatible with these local OEMs.

The Engineer’s Notebook: Design Philosophy

“When we designed the retrieval gearbox for the East Asian market, we noticed a recurring failure mode: the ‘Start-Stop Shock’. Farmers often stop the tractor when plastic tears, then restart immediately. This creates a backlash hammer effect on the bevel gear teeth. To solve this, we introduced a Shot Peening process to the gear roots, increasing compressive residual stress and extending fatigue life by 40%. We don’t just build gears; we build resilience.”

Frequently Asked Questions

Q1: Can this gearbox replace the Bondioli Pavesi unit on my Korean-made mulcher?

A: Yes, in 95% of cases. We match the mounting flange (usually 4-bolt) and the shaft dimensions. Please send us the “mounting pattern” and “ratio” for verification.

Q2: What is the recommended oil change interval for retrieval operations?

A: Due to the high-dust environment, we recommend the first change at 50 hours, and subsequently every 500 hours or once per season, whichever comes first.

Q3: Do you ship directly to Busan or Incheon ports?

A: Absolutely. We have established logistics routes to major Korean ports, offering DDP (Delivered Duty Paid) or CIF terms to suit your import preference.

Q4: How does your gearbox handle the “stalling” caused by plastic jamming?

A: Our gears are engineered with a high safety factor (1.5+). However, we strongly recommend installing a PTO shaft with a “Slip Clutch” or “Shear Bolt” to protect the gearbox from catastrophic jams.

When to Replace Your Retrieval Gearbox?

Watch for these warning signs to prevent mid-season breakdown:

  • Excessive Lash: If the input shaft turns more than 15 degrees before the output shaft moves, internal wear is critical.
  • Seal Weeping: Oil around the output shaft indicates seal failure, likely due to wrapped plastic damaging the rubber lip.
  • Silver Particles in Oil: During maintenance, metallic flakes indicate gear surface fatigue (pitting).
